THE ROWBOAT WIDOW

by Carey Perloff


Workshopped at the Orchard Project


A mystery about disappearance and re-emergence, this play takes place in the aftermath of hurricane Sandy in a ruined house on the Far Rockaways, New York. A woman who has gone about rebuilding her life with her mentally-disabled son is suddenly confronted by the arrival of a strange man who claims to be her husband. The only problem is, in the year since he disappeared during the storm, she has already chased in his life insurance and prepared a new life for herself. ROWBOAT WIDOW is a surreal comedy about the dangers of reinventing yourself.
